Content Delivery Network
Ein Content Delivery Network (CDN) ist ein global verteiltes Netzwerk von Servern, das Website-Inhalte wie Bilder, Videos und Dateien in der Nähe der Endnutzer zwischenspeichert und dadurch schnellere Ladezeiten sowie höhere Ausfallsicherheit gewährleistet.
Ein CDN verbessert die Performance und Verfügbarkeit von Websites und Anwendungen, reduziert Latenzzeiten und schützt vor Ausfällen. Unternehmen profitieren von besseren Suchmaschinenrankings, einer besseren Nutzererfahrung und höheren Konversionsraten, weil Inhalte schneller und zuverlässiger bereitgestellt werden.
Die geografische Verteilung der Server reduziert die Latenzzeiten und schützt vor DDoS-Attacken sowie Lastspitzen. Die automatische Skalierung der Ressourcen gewährleistet eine gleichbleibend hohe Performance auch bei stark schwankendem Datenverkehr.
Die technische Integration eines CDN erfolgt durch Anpassung der DNS-Einträge und Konfiguration der Origin-Server. Edge Computing ermöglicht die Ausführung von Code direkt an den Verteilpunkten des CDN. Die Implementierung von Cache-Strategien und Cache-Invalidierung optimiert die Aktualität der ausgelieferten Inhalte. HTTP/3 und moderne Kompressionsmethoden maximieren die Übertragungsgeschwindigkeit. SSL/TLS-Verschlüsselung und Web Application Firewall (WAF) gewährleisten die Sicherheit der Datenübertragung. Monitoring und Analytics liefern Einblicke in Nutzungsmuster und Performance-Metriken.
Die folgenden Content Delivery Networks (CDN) habe ich in Projekten verwendet:
Amazon CloudFront · Cloudflare Cache/CDN
Wenn Sie Fragen zum Schwerpunkt Content Delivery Network haben, berate ich Sie dazu gerne. Weitere Informationen finden Sie auf der Seite zu meinen Dienstleistungen rund um Softwareentwicklung.
Weiterführende Ressourcen
Referenzprojekt
-
Cloud-Migration der Anwendungen des Vertriebs einer Versicherung
Im Rahmen eines umfassenden Projekts unterstützte ich die Migration von geschäftskritischen Anwendungen einer Versicherung aus dem firmeneigenen Rechenzentrum in die Amazon Web Services (AWS).